The feeling of clean, fresh linens is undeniably satisfying. However, maintaining that freshness requires consistent effort. Regular washing, proper drying, and careful storage are all part of the equation. Consider the materials of your bedding. Natural fibers like cotton and linen often breathe better than synthetics, helping to regulate body temperature more effectively. The thread count can also influence the feel, with higher counts generally indicating a smoother, more luxurious texture. Beyond the sheets themselves, the choice of blankets and duvets plays a significant role. Do you prefer a lightweight, breathable option for warmer nights, or a plush, heavy comforter for ultimate coziness? The answer often depends on personal preference and the season.

Making your bed a sanctuary involves a multi-faceted approach. Here are some key areas to consider:
- Temperature Regulation: Ensuring your sleeping surface and room are at an optimal temperature for sleep.
- Sensory Comfort: Engaging your senses with calming sights, sounds, and smells.
- Material Quality: Choosing bedding and sleep accessories made from comfortable, breathable materials.
- Light Control: Minimizing light disruptions that can interfere with your natural sleep cycle.
- Organization and Aesthetics: Creating a visually calming and clutter-free environment.
